d3dx9: Return E_FAIL from ValidateTechnique() for techniques with unsupported shaders.
commit07cc9acc9fccd2a007370b8ca9fc0303af84ab18
authorPaul Gofman <gofmanp@gmail.com>
Thu, 7 Sep 2017 22:08:00 +0000 (8 00:08 +0200)
committerAlexandre Julliard <julliard@winehq.org>
Fri, 8 Sep 2017 05:56:15 +0000 (8 07:56 +0200)
treef996d94ba31986483f46064dc439efd67fa1c4bf
parent120a83dc03827bcfd31f1fd02ef4b3302fee177a
d3dx9: Return E_FAIL from ValidateTechnique() for techniques with unsupported shaders.

Signed-off-by: Paul Gofman <gofmanp@gmail.com>
Signed-off-by: Matteo Bruni <mbruni@codeweavers.com>
Signed-off-by: Alexandre Julliard <julliard@winehq.org>
dlls/d3dx9_36/effect.c
dlls/d3dx9_36/tests/effect.c